This image was taken on a trip to Utah in Jan. 2005. This lookout is just an hour out of Moab. I got up early before daybreak and waited for the sunrise. The early sunlight on the red rocks was awesome. The river is the Colorado. The name is derived from the story that the natives used to herd and coral wild horses against the rim where they had no where to go. Occasionally one would go over the edge.
